Out of Reach

by Kerowyn Rose


sweet sweet girl's
got a crush on you.
she's a jewel,
and you know how
her hands will feel
before they map
the hard line of
your chin - you
know the warmth
of her lips before
they touch each
eyelid, and somehow
her tongue tastes of
starshine and mint
julep. she's got
your daydreams
running on repeat,
replaying every sugary
moan and each
soft breath against
the crook of your neck.
what will you do with
this girl you cannot
touch, but with your
kindness? what will you
do with the girl you
cannot make love to, but
with your diamond eyes?
